#D1AF28 (Hokey Pokey) - RGB 209, 175, 40 Color Information

#d1af28 Conversion Table

HEX Triplet D1, AF, 28
RGB Decimal 209, 175, 40
RGB Octal 321, 257, 50
RGB Percent 82%, 68.6%, 15.7%
RGB Binary 11010001, 10101111, 101000
CMY 0.180, 0.314, 0.843
CMYK 0, 16, 81, 18

Color spaces of #D1AF28 Hokey Pokey - RGB(209, 175, 40)

HSV (or HSB) 48°, 81°, 82°
HSL 48°, 68°, 49°
Web Safe #cc9933
XYZ 42.007, 44.368, 8.357
CIE-Lab 72.474, -0.493, 67.545
xyY 0.443, 0.468, 44.368
Decimal 13741864
